The Importance of Regular HVAC Maintenance in Philadelphia
Regular HVAC maintenance is crucial for the efficient functioning of he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ems in Philadelphia. With extreme weather conditions, including hot and humid summers and cold winters, Philadelphia residents heavily rely on their HVAC systems to maintain a comfortable indoor environment. However, without proper maintenance, these systems can become inefficient, leading to higher energy bills and potential breakdowns.
One of the primary reasons why regular HVAC maintenance is essential in Philadelphia is the city’s climate. Summers in Philadelphia can be scorching, with temperatures often reaching the high 90s. This puts a significant strain on air conditioning units, causing them to work harder and consume more energy. Regular maintenance, such as cleaning or replacing air filters, lubricating moving parts, and checking refrigerant levels, can ensure that the system operates at its optimal efficiency, reducing energy consumption and lowering utility bills.
Similarly, winters in Philadelphia can be bitterly cold, with temperatures dropping below freezing. Heating systems, such as furnaces and boilers, are essential for keeping homes warm and comfortable during these harsh winters. However, without regular maintenance, these systems can develop issues that compromise their efficiency. For example, a dirty or clogged furnace filter can restrict airflow, forcing the system to work harder to heat the space. By regularly cleaning or replacing filters, homeowners can ensure that their heating systems operate efficiently, saving energy and preventing costly breakdowns.
Another reason why regular HVAC maintenance is crucial in Philadelphia is the city’s air quality. Philadelphia is known for its industrial activity, which can lead to poor air quality. HVAC systems play a vital role in filtering and purifying the air inside homes and buildings. However, if these systems are not properly maintained, they can become breeding grounds for dust, allergens, and other pollutants. Regular maintenance, such as cleaning air ducts and inspecting ventilation systems, can help improve indoor air quality, reducing the risk of respiratory issues and allergies.
Furthermore, regular HVAC maintenance can extend the lifespan of the system. HVAC systems are a significant investment, and homeowners want to ensure that they last as long as possible. By scheduling regular maintenance with a professional HVAC technician, potential issues can be identified and addressed before they escalate into major problems. This proactive approach not only saves homeowners from costly repairs but also extends the lifespan of the system, providing long-term savings.
In conclusion, regular HVAC maintenance is of utmost importance in Philadelphia due to the city’s climate, air quality concerns, and the desire to extend the lifespan of the system. By investing in regular maintenance, homeowners can ensure that their HVAC systems operate efficiently, reducing energy consumption, lowering utility bills, and providing a comfortable indoor environment. It is recommended to schedule maintenance with a professional HVAC technician at least once a year to keep the system in optimal condition.
